A New Mexico premiere from the creator of I Am Harvey Milk, Andrew Lippa’s Unbreakable is a dramatic and emotional history lesson that brings to light some of the gay experiences and champions in the United States over the last century.
Unbreakable is a 14 movement choral and orchestral work that serves as a dramatic and emotional lesson of the last 100 years of LGBT history. We learn about some lesser known gay icons such as Jane Adams(co-founder of the ACLU), Cyril B. Wilcox (Harvard student thrown out for gay associations), Gertrude Stein (famous writer, unabashed lesbian), Bayard Rustin (civil rights activist, ostracized for being gay), and Sylvia Rivera (fiery gay and transgender activist).
